* E-prime is a constructed language identical to the English language but lacking all forms of " to be ".

Other copula-substitutes in English include taste, feel, smell, sound, grow, remain, stay, and turn, among others a user of E-prime might use instead of to be.
E-prime does not prohibit the following words, because they do not derive from forms of to be.
Albert Ellis advocated the use of E-prime, especially in writing, as a way to avoid muddled and blame-based thinking that makes psychotherapy patients distressed.
